Gravel Pad Installation in Calvert County, MD
Gravel pad installation involves preparing a level, stable surface using gravel to support various structures and equipment on a property. This service is commonly used for building foundations for sheds, garages, or outdoor equipment, as well as creating stable bases for RVs, trailers, or other heavy vehicles. Homeowners typically seek gravel pads to improve drainage, prevent shifting or settling of structures, and provide a durable, low-maintenance surface that can withstand regular use and weather conditions.
Before requesting gravel pad installation, property owners usually want to understand the scope of the project, including site preparation requirements, the type of gravel used, and the estimated size of the pad. It’s also important to consider existing ground conditions, drainage needs, and any local regulations or property restrictions that may influence the installation process. Clear communication about these details can help ensure the finished gravel pad meets the specific needs of the project.

Gravel Pad Installation Questions
What is a gravel pad used for? A gravel pad provides a stable foundation for structures like sheds, decks, or driveways, helping with drainage and preventing shifting.
How thick should a gravel pad be? Typically, a gravel pad is about 4 to 6 inches thick, depending on the project and soil conditions.
What types of projects benefit from gravel pad installation? Projects such as building sheds, installing outdoor equipment, or creating a level surface for vehicles often require gravel pads.
What should property owners consider before installation? Proper site preparation and ensuring adequate drainage are important for a durable and effective gravel pad.
